# Build Provenance — Keymold Rotation Utility

Every Keymold release is built on the sealed Fernwick runners; no local builds are accepted. On-call: before rotating production secrets, verify the binary you are about to run matches a provenance record in the Ledgervale registry. If the record is missing, stop and page release engineering — do not proceed on a verbal OK. Each provenance record is keyed by the build token printed below.

pipeline stamp: htk31_3c6b63a1fd55b8745625d3b6ce9c5fc

## v2.8.0 — Setting renamed

The AgriLink Gateway setting `UPLINK_TOKEN` has been renamed to `FIELDNODE_UPLINK_SECRET` for consistency with the rest of the Harrowdale telemetry stack. The old name is no longer read as of this release; deployments that still use it will fail the startup config check. Combine tractors and baler units are unaffected since they pull config from the gateway itself. Update each gateway's env file so the renamed secret appears on its own line, as follows.

secret setting of kagep-kajep: ARCHIVE_KEY3=481

### Changelog — Ledgerscope audit-log viewer v2.4

Heads up for review: we changed the default retention window and flipped redaction of actor fields to on-by-default, since most tenants never overrode the old (too permissive) settings. Query timeouts also got tightened. The viewer now ships with these defaults out of the box.

config for tagaf-bawif:
[norok]
host = norok.ordinworks.local
user = norok_svc
database = norok_prod

Q: How does the support team get in for night shifts at Calderbrook House? A: After 22:00 the main doors lock and reception is unstaffed, so night crew come through the side entrance on the loading dock level. No tailgating, even for familiar faces — everyone badges in separately. The door keypad takes the standing night-access code below.

badge for tajeg-kagap: bdg-EWZTJN-83588199